Classroom Shopping in Argentina!

As any fellow immersion teachers can relate, the chance to be in a country of your target language is a shopping gold mine for classroom materials. It is very hard to find inexpensive content resources in other languages in the US.

I'm so happy to be here in Argentina, my husband's homeland, and my luck is even better because my sister-in-law is an art teacher and has been an awesome shopping partner these past few days. Here are a few pics of my purchases:
